Chip-integrated power management solutions are a must for ultra-low power systems. This enables not only the optimization of innovative
sensor applications. It is also essential for integration and miniaturization of energy harvesting supply strategies of portable and autonomous
monitoring systems. The book particularly addresses interfaces for energy harvesting, which are the key element to connect micro transducers
to energy storage elements. Main features of the book are: - A comprehensive technology and application review, basics on transducer
